A number of websites dedicated to Ed, Edd n Eddy exist or have existed on the Internet over the course of the series.

Animation by Mistake[]

Animation by Mistake was a fansite for A.K.A. Cartoon created by Kit Topp (who also created The Ed, Edd n Eddy Zone). It notable for containing exclusive interviews with many employees of AKA Cartoon, including Danny Antonucci, writers for the show, storyboards artists, voice actors and general information about the company. It also contained side content such as snapshots of the AKA Cartoon offices, caricatures of the employees, and other miscellanea. The site was originally hosted by FateBack.com and was started on February 27th, 2002. The website was last updated on April 1st, 2004. The site has been long defunct and can only be accessed through the internet archive wayback machine.

The Ed, Edd n Eddy Zone / Edtropolis.com[]

The Ed, Edd n Eddy Zone (theeddzone for short) was one of the first Ed, Ed n Eddy fansites created on April 5, 1999 and "nurtured & maintained" by webmistresses Kit R.R. Topp and ZephyrSamba. It was a comprehensive Ed, Edd n Eddy fansite that contained episode guides, character biographies, information on Peach Creek, a message board called Earth 2 Edd, and fan-made works like a fictional newspaper, The Gravy Inquirer.

In late 2004 the site was rebranded as Edtropolis.com where it remained in operation for the next 6 years until September of 2010 when the site became defunct.

Earth 2 Edd[]

Earth 2 Edd (sometimes shortened as E2E) was the official message board of Edtropolis.com. The site was hosted by InvisionFree.com from late 2009 to early 2018, after which it migrated to Zetaboards. It is currently hosted on Tapatalk. Although Edtropolis.com is no longer operational, the forum still exists with 240+ registered members and an active community of around half a dozen members. There is one subforum that is inaccessible to unregistered users. New user accounts require verification by an administrator.

Trivia[]

  • The name "Edtropolis" comes from the cardboard city of "Edtropolis" that the Eds built in the episode, "Urban Ed."
  • The episode, "Here's Mud in Your Ed", was inspired by an idea by the site's founder Kit Topp.
  • The Kids' Choice Awards was once announced on the website; in 2005, Edtropolis.com started a campaign to get visitors to the site to vote for Ed, Edd n Eddy in the polls.

The3Eds.com[]

The3Eds (formerly Los3Eds and sometimes abbreviated as T3E) was an Ed, Edd n Eddy fansite. For many years, it was the most popular of all the show's fansites. Their slogan was "still smarter than a bus driver," which was based on a line from "Eds-Aggerate." Created by a member named Gabriel, it has shifted ownership from the following administrators, respectively: Tak, AnimatEd, and Bunji. The site is no longer in operation.

Ze Bunker Edition[]

The3Eds Ze Bunker Edition was a backup site that some of The3Eds' remaining members established in 2014. It was hosted on Forumotion.com and is defunct as of 2020.

Turner copyright claim[]

In December 2010, all of the episode downloads on The3Eds from seasons 3-6 (and the specials) were removed due to a copyright infringement claim by Turner Entertainment. Previously, Seasons 1 and 2 were removed when the official DVDs were released in the United States in 2006 and 2007.
